AI Search Mistakes to Avoid

As businesses and individuals increasingly rely on AI search technologies to streamline their operations and enhance user experiences, it's crucial to understand the common pitfalls associated with their implementation. Whether you're a seasoned tech professional or a newcomer to AI, avoiding these mistakes can significantly improve your search capabilities and overall efficiency.

1. Ignoring User Intent

One of the most significant mistakes in AI search implementation is neglecting to consider user intent. AI systems should be designed to interpret and respond to the specific needs of users. Failing to do so can lead to irrelevant search results and frustrated users.

  • Understand your audience: Conduct thorough research to identify what your users are searching for.
  • Utilize natural language processing: Implement AI algorithms that can comprehend user queries in a conversational context.

2. Overlooking Data Quality

The performance of any AI search system is heavily reliant on the quality of the data fed into it. Poor quality data can lead to inaccurate predictions and misguided search results.

  • Regular audits: Continuously review and cleanse your data to ensure accuracy.
  • Focus on relevance: Ensure that the data used is pertinent to the queries users are likely to perform.

3. Neglecting User Feedback

User feedback is an invaluable resource for improving AI search functionalities. Ignoring this feedback can stall the evolution of your AI tools and lead to stagnation in user engagement.

  • Implement feedback loops: Create mechanisms for users to provide insights on their search experiences.
  • Iterate based on feedback: Regularly update your AI algorithms based on user suggestions and complaints.

4. Failing to Optimize for Mobile

With the increasing use of mobile devices for internet access, it’s essential to ensure that your AI search capabilities are optimized for mobile platforms. Failing to do so can alienate a significant portion of your user base.

  • Responsive design: Ensure that your AI search interfaces are adaptable to various screen sizes.
  • Mobile-first approach: Prioritize mobile optimization in your design and development processes.

5. Ignoring Security and Privacy Concerns

As AI search tools collect and analyze vast amounts of user data, it's critical to prioritize security and privacy. Ignoring these aspects can result in data breaches and loss of user trust.

  • Implement robust security measures: Use encryption and other security protocols to protect user data.
  • Be transparent: Clearly communicate your data usage policies to users and obtain their consent.
